BASIC QUALIFICATIONS:
  • Hold a current FAA First Class Medical Certificate
  • Hold a current ATP certificate OR hold an ATP written with a commercial pilot airplane multiengine land certificate with instrument certificate
  • Hold a current flight engineer written or current flight engineer certificate
  • Hold an FCC restricted radiotelephone operator permit
  • Minimum of 1500 hours of total fixed-wing pilot time. (UPS will allow military candidates to add a plus (.3) per sortie factor to flight times)
  • Minimum of 1000 hours pilot in command (PIC) hours in fixed--wing multi-engine turboprop per FAR 1.1. (UPS will allow military candidates to add a plus (.3) per sortie factor to flight times)
I imagine that last bullet point about turbo-PROP is a typo hopefully since above it says jet or turboprop
